Porsche 356C Type 616/15 Engine

The Porsche 356C Type 616/15 Engine is a distinctive vintage piece hailing from the United States, specifically from Galena, Ohio. Originally produced in 1964 for use in a 1965 Porsche 356C model, this flat-four engine boasts an array of noteworthy features. It comes equipped with a cooling fan and a gray fan shroud, along with dual Solex downdraft carburetors and Knecht air cleaners to ensure smooth airflow. Additionally, it retains both a flywheel and an exhaust header, housing key components like ignition parts, a six-volt generator, a Bosch distributor, and an oil filter housing.
